Percussion Software
Percussion Software, Inc. is a web content management Software company headquartered in Woburn, Massachusetts. Percussion Software, Inc. was founded in 1994 in Woburn, Massachusetts.
History
Percussion Software, Inc. started with Notrix and Notrix Composer for EDA/SQL in 1994. Notrix PowerTool was released in 1996. The Notrix products are now managed by Axceler.
Rhythmyx / Percussion CM System
Percussion released Rhythmyx in 1999. Rhythmyx offered a solution to let developers quickly add database information to pages without custom programming or having to know database architecture and issues.
Rhythmyx was built on top of three parts:
- Server Administrator Utility used to remotely manage privileges for users and groups, resource usage, and the server logs
- Workbench Graphical interface that works with Web development tools to help users map pages to data sources
- Server Delivers data to users in HTML, XML, or MIME formats via Java Database Connectivity links with corporate databases
To use Rhythmyx to its fullest potential, users must know how to create Web applications. The Rhythmyx Core is the Server, a Java console application, operating as a Windows NT user process. The server parses the HTML, XML, and XSL files linked together in the Rhythmyx Workbench, and it serves data-enabled pages to Web browsers via a built-in HTTP server.
The Percussion Rhythmyx starting cost was $5,000 per processor.
Percussion dropped the Rhythmyx brand in The Release of v6.6 of the product in 2009. The decision to rename Rhythmyx was made in Q4 2008 because the company had limited messaging capital to spend on two brands - Percussion and Rhythmyx.
